Charlotte’s Off-Broadway presents
EVERYBODY’S GOT A STORY TO TELL: The One Person Play Project
Directed by Rob Coppel
Step into a world of courage, talent, and entertainment with COB’s upcoming theatre production! Join us for an unforgettable experience featuring three captivating one-act plays:
? Toi Reynolds Johnson brings the inspiring journey of Eartha Kitt to life, from poverty to stardom, in a performance filled with grit, guts, and talent.
? Tyler Wills presents 'The Reflection,' a musical journey of self-love and acceptance, where he opens his heart and soul to love the person in the mirror.
? Spencer Hawkins delivers 'You're Accepted,' a poignant yet humorous tale set in an elite Southern college, exploring rejection and resilience.
And that's not all! The comedic genius of PJ Barnes will have you laughing out loud as he weaves in clever banter throughout the show.
